Warnings and information

These operating instructions contain the following
categories of warning notices and instructions:
Warnings
DANGER
Notes containing the word DANGER warn of a
hazardous situation which leads to fatal or
severe injuries.
CAUTION
Notes containing the word CAUTION warn of a
situation which leads to slight or moderate
injuries.
Information
ATTENTION!
These notes warn of a situation which leads to
material damage or environmental pollution.
Proper use
The aquarium is intended for indoor use only. It is
used exclusively for keeping ornamental fish and
small marine animals. The maximum water
temperature of 35°C must not be exceeded in this
case.
Proper use also includes the observance of all
information contained in these operating instructions,
particularly compliance with the safety instructions
and adherence to the cleaning and maintenance
instructions.
Any other use, or any use which exceeds this use, is
regarded as improper and may lead to material
damage or personal injury and the voiding of
warranty.
In particular, use of the aquarium is improper if:
 You independently carry out conversions or repair
work
 You do not use the aquarium only indoors.
English translation of the original German instructions
Tetra GmbH accepts no liability for damage which
arises as a result of improper use.
Prevention of electric shock
 In the following situations, make sure that all
electrical devices which are used with the
aquarium are disconnected from the mains:
 Each time before reaching into the water
 Each time before changing the water
 Prior to each cleaning or maintenance measure.
 Do not allow children or persons requiring
supervision to handle the aquarium unattended.
These persons cannot always assess possible
hazards correctly.
 Use only earthed 220 V - 240 V ~ 50 Hz sockets for
the current supply.
 Make sure that your mains power supply is
protected via a universal fault current circuit
breaker (FI circuit breaker).
 The mains plug must be freely accessible so that
the aquarium can be easily and quickly
disconnected from the mains power supply in an
emergency.
 In the event of malfunctions or if the device is not
used for a long period of time, remove the mains
plug from the socket. Pull only on the mains plug.
 Unwind the mains power cable completely. Do not
kink or crush the mains power cable.
 Do not touch the mains power cable or mains plug
with moist hands.
 Do not use the aquarium if the mains power cable
or the illumination are damaged.
Never repair electrical components
yourself
 Electrical work may be carried out only by the Tetra
Technik Service Center or trained electricians. If
not, you and others will be at risk.
